25 years ago: Arianespace opens Tokyo office

Submit on Thursday, April 21st, 2011 22:52

Since opening its Tokyo office in 1986, Arianespace has won 27 launch contracts in Japan out of the 36 open to competition, giving it a market share of 75 percent.
